I am a native son of the Puget Sound area. Although as a teenager I traveled the world extensively with my family - obtaining some valuable experience in humanity and diversity - I returned home to earn my BA in American History at the University of Washington in 1981, and won my Juris Doctorate from Seattle University's School of Law (formerly the University of Puget Sound). I've lived and worked here ever since. Chances are that I have worked with or know the reputation of your adjuster, claims manager, vocational rehabilitation counselor, and physicians. In my seventeen years of law practice as a self-employed attorney (January 1986 to the present), I have represented thousands of individuals who have been injured at work and/or due to the negligence of other parties; I've handled numerous jury trials, appeals and administrative hearings.
